The Role of Thermal Shock
Thermal shock occurs when a material is subjected to a sudden and extreme change in temperature. This can cause the material to expand and contract rapidly, leading to stresses and potentially, breakage. In the case of glass, thermal shock can be particularly problematic, as glass is not very good at withstanding sudden changes in temperature.
When glass is exposed to the freezer, the sudden drop in temperature can cause it to contract rapidly. This can lead to stresses in the glass, particularly if the glass is not designed to withstand such extreme temperature changes. As a result, the glass can become prone to breakage.
The Effects of Water Expansion
Water expands when it freezes, which can cause the glass to become stressed. When water is present inside the glass container, it can expand and contract with the temperature changes, causing the glass to become stressed. This can lead to cracks and eventually, breakage.

Preventing Glass Breakage in the Freezer
There are several ways to prevent glass breakage in the freezer. Here are some tips and tricks to help you keep your glass containers safe:
- Use glass containers that are specifically designed for freezer use.
- Ensure that the glass container is clean and dry before placing it in the freezer.
- Avoid sudden changes in temperature by allowing the glass container to come to room temperature before placing it in the freezer.
- Use a thermometer to ensure that the freezer is set at the correct temperature.
- Avoid overfilling the glass container, as this can cause the glass to become stressed.
